Регистрация   Войти
Процедуры и функции
Работа с принтером
Constructor
DateTime
Destructor
Fail
GetFillSettings
GetImage
GetLineSettings
GetMaxMode
GetMaxX
GetMaxY
GetPalette
GetTextSettings
GetVerify
GetViewSettings
GraphErrorMSG
Include
InitGraph
InitMemory
Insert
Insline
Int
New
Object
SetAllPalette
Virtual
Примеры программ

Операторы множеств

Главная / Справочник / Синтаксис языка / Операторы

Объявление

ОператорОперацияТип операндов
+ ОбъединениеСовместимые типы наборов
-РазличиеСовместимые типы наборов
*ПересечениеСовместимые типы наборов<

Замечания

Результаты операций с наборами соответствуют правилам логики наборов:

  • Порядковое значение C находится в наборе A + B только в том случае, если C находится в A или B.
  • Порядковое значение C находится в наборе A - B только в том случае, если C находится в A и не находится в B.
  • Порядковое значение C находится в наборе A * B только в том случае, если C находится и в A, и в B.

Если самое маленькое порядковое значение, являющееся элементом результата операции с набором есть A, а самое большое есть B, то тип результата становится равным A..B.